 Committee Members and Community Bank Volunteers 


Jerrabomberra Community Bank® Project is committed to 'Building a sustainable future whilst providing support and opportunity for the community'.

We have drawn from the experience of existing Community Bank® bank branches in Calwell and Wanniassa, and set up a Development Committee made up of representatives from our community and the Board that operates Calwell and Wanniassa to provide advice to the Jerrabomberra Community Bank® Project steering committee who will be responsible for the day-to-day running of our Community Bank® project.

Development Committee

Peter Strong
Peter is Chairman of Tuggeranong Valley Financial Services Limited, the operating company of the Calwell and Wanniassa
Community Bank® branches. He owns and operates Smiths Alternative Bookshop in Civic, and is also Chief Executive Officer of the National Independent Retailers Association.

Brian Brown
Since moving to Jerrabomberra in 1995, Brian has campaigned for better services and amenities for the community and initiated the Jerrabomberra Community Bank Project in 2006.  Brian is on several committees including Regional Development Australia, Queanbeyan Local Traffic Committee, Queanbeyan Health Services Advisory Committee, Curfew4Canberra and the Jerrabomberra Residents' Association.

Mark Croxford
Mark has lived in Jerrabomberra since 2001, and brings more than 15 years experience as a government and media relations consultant to the committee. A member of the Royal Australian Navy Reserve, he served 20 years in the permanent Navy.  He is President of the Jerrabomberra Residents' Association.

Jayson Hinder
Jayson is Deputy Chairman of Tuggeranong Valley Financial Services.  He is a Solicitor and Barrister, and partner in the Canberra law firm Meyer Vandenberg Lawyers.

Alan Hodges AM
Alan is a Board Member of Tuggeranong Valley Financial Services. A strategic management consultant, he is former senior Army officer and senior executive service public servant and member of various community groups and Boards.

Kim Howatson
Kim has been a resident of Queanbeyan all of her life, and her family have been in the region for over 100 years. Since moving to Jerrabomberra in 2007, she enjoys the community spirit and can see the benefits the community will gain by having a
Community Bank® in Jerrabomberra. Kim is Vice-President of the Jerrabomberra Residents' Association.

George Kelly OAM
George is a Board Member of Tuggeranong Valley Financial Services. He is life member of the Real Estate Institute of the ACT.

Ron Kingsbury OAM
Ron is a Board Member of Tuggeranong Valley Financial Services.  A life member of Lions Clubs International, he is Chairman of Lions Youth Haven Inc, and Chairman of Respite Care ACT Inc.

Mili Vujic
Mili is Company Secretary and Executive Manager for Tuggeranong Valley Financial Services.
